webRTC black screen / no audio for viewers... then eventually feed will deliver

Type

Live Streaming

What is the issue you’re encountering

webRTC connection for viewers sometimes delivers black screen and no audio instead of video and audio stream. Need help troubleshooting if this is a cloudflare delivery issue. Can anyone provide info if this is a known issue or if there’s anything I could do to prevent black screens? The video / audio does eventually deliver, but takes a random undefined amount of time before the feed is seen.

What steps have you taken to resolve the issue?

Unsure what else I can do. I suspect the issue is with cloudflare delivery as majority of viewers have no issue, but a percentage will experience the lack of stream data over the connection on reconnections or initial connection.

What are the steps to reproduce the issue?

Video feed is seen over webRTC connection. Reloading the page to reconnect, and viewer will connect but will get black screen for 30 - 120 seconds until feed finally delivers.